That rule was in China as well. And believe me it was only enforced on the poor. Meaning, if you could pay the fine of having a second child then you are good to go. So only the poor were criminalized once again. Same what happened in the 70s in India by putting IUDs in women against their wish. The resources are plenty they are just not equally distributed in my opinion and the major destroyers of Earth’s resources are going about their business without anyone checking them or holding them responsible ( I mean different international companies).
